The "Gold Wall" Metrics: How Wolves Defend
Wolverhampton hasn't just parked the bus; they've built a fortress. Updated for 2026, their defensive shape has evolved into what we call a "Elastic 5-4-1." It’s not static. It breathes.
According to tracking data from the Premier League official stats hub, Wolves are intercepting the ball in the "Zone 14" half-spaces at a rate of 12.4 times per 90 minutes. That is elite territory. Why does this matter? Because that is exactly where City used to kill teams.
KEY STATISTIC: 0.42 xG Conceded per match from open play. That is all Wolves are giving up at home in 2026. To break this down, you need chaos. You need risk. And City's new midfield is playing it safe.
The Data-Lab Revelation: Transition Velocity
Direct Answer: The Manchester City Wolverhampton dynamic shifts entirely on "Transition Velocity." While City dominates the ball, Wolves dominate the clock, taking just 6.2 seconds on average to move the ball from a defensive recovery into City's final third.
This is where the "SportIQ Edge" comes into play. Most pundits talk about possession. We talk about intent. In our most recent SportIQ simulations, we found that when City loses the ball in the central channel, their "Recovery Latency" (the time it takes to regain defensive shape) has increased by 1.4 seconds compared to the 2024 title-winning season.
1.4 seconds doesn't sound like much, right? In the Premier League, that's 12 meters of sprinting distance for a Wolves winger. That is the difference between a tactical foul and a goal conceded.
Haaland Isolated: The Consequence of the Low Block
The knock-on effect of this midfield struggle is the isolation of Erling Haaland. When the midfield cannot thread the needle through the center, the ball goes wide. Wolves know this. They pack the box, allow the cross, and clear it.
According to WhoScored data, Haaland's touches in the penalty area drop by 40% against Wolverhampton compared to the league average. He becomes a spectator in his own game.

1. The Molineux Upset (2024) – SportIQ Data Lab Analysis
Problem: City arrived at Molineux with a high defensive line, relying on an inverted fullback to create a midfield overload. However, they were missing their primary holding midfielder.
Analysis: Using SportIQ's advanced [Counter-Pressing Failure Models], we analyzed the "Rest Defense" shape. The data revealed that City's recovery speed in the central channel dropped by 15% without their key pivot. Wolves exploited this with direct vertical passes.
Outcome: Wolves won 2-1. The tactical pivot of bypassing midfield entirely and targeting the wide channels resulted in an xG of 1.4 from just 3 shots on target. Efficiency over volume.

2. The "False 8" Solution (2025 Home Win) – The SportIQ Pivot
Problem: City faced a similar 5-4-1 block at the Etihad and struggled to create clear chances in the first half (0.12 xG).
Analysis: Utilizing SportIQ's proprietary [Player Load Management Data], Pep Guardiola instructed his attacking midfielders to stop drifting wide and instead overload the central "Zone 14" directly. We compared this to the [High-Punch Output] of a boxer targeting the body to lower the guard.
Outcome: By forcing Wolves' center-backs to step up and engage, space opened behind for Haaland. City scored 3 goals in the second half. The adjustment in "Vertical Positioning" disrupted Wolves' shape.
